What Is Telemedicine?

Telemedicine, or telehealth, refers to virtual visits with a health care provider who can assess your symptoms, recommend self-care techniques, prescribe medication, and advise further medical care if necessary.

For a virtual visit, you’ll speak to a provider via your smartphone, tablet, or computer on a secure videoconferencing platform. Your provider will go over your health history and your current symptoms, and may ask to see any visible symptoms like swelling, rashes, or discoloration. Depending on your condition, they may also ask you to perform basic tests or movements, which they can observe to help make a diagnosis. Based on their findings, your provider will advise you on next steps.

While telemedicine is a convenient choice in many cases, there are times when in-person testing and care is necessary. For example, if you require lab testing to confirm a diagnosis (such as for COVID-19 or strep throat) or if you have an illness or injury that necessitates hands-on treatment (like a broken bone), you will need to visit our clinic in person. Additionally, if you have a potentially life- or limb-threatening illness or injury, forgo the virtual visit and call 911 or head straight to the nearest emergency room.
